u/timmydodanse 9d ago

as someone who just put in a g5. I wouldnt recommend it without the supporting mods first. Supporting ETU/mosfet, full metal rack piston, bushings/jcaged bearings, radiused or upgraded gearbox, PERFECTLY shimmed CNC gears, stronger tappet...etc...maybe just start with a new ETU/mosfet and a stronger brushed motor

u/MAGES- 9d ago edited 9d ago

Normal v2 etu doesn’t fit kriss vector gearbox. Perun and T238 make one for it. I’m using perun etu.

If I remember correctly, vectors also need a short-version motor (v3 spec).
The gearbox is really tight, shimming the gears is kinda annoying with how small the space you have to work with is.
The cylinder head is proprietary. It is angled, so no upgrade. Fortunately, the airseal of Krytac’s nozzles is really good, despite it not having any O-ring.
And yes, the gearbox is also proprietary. And the tappet plate.
But you can still swap a lot of stuff in there.

What I did with mine:
Perun Kriss Vector ETU
Warhead base 35k motor
Laylax kriss vector 155mm inner barrel
SHS 13:1 gearset (I might change this later)

I’m not sure if I changed the piston, but probably SHS 14 teeth.

u/Pheonix02 9d ago

gearbox is proprietary, but some parts can be changed. Get a full metal rack piston, they're worthwhile. For the gears, if you want to change them, arcturus wide fit gears work in krytacs and are good gears. Mosfet wise a perun would be best, not much else that exists is good for the vector. Motor you'd watch to match to your gear ratio, I don't really like the g5/solink v5 because they lose a lot of efficiency as you reduce rpm, and a stock 46k rpm isn't exactly practical for most builds. Do a 35k 18:1 or 28k 13:1 and shortstroke 3 teeth and you'll get snappy performance without much issue. Solink lite, or the new warhead base v2 or vandgaurd are some of the better brushless motors rn
